H.R. 5191 (113th)

Pell Grant Accessibility Act

Summary

Pell Grant Accessibility Act - Amends the Higher Education Act of 1965 to authorize the Secretary of Education to waive the ban on participation in the Federal Pell Grant program by an institution of higher education (IHE) (or an affiliate that controls the IHE) that has filed for bankruptcy if: (1) that filing occurred at least five years before the IHE seeks a waiver of such ban, (2) the IHE submits to the Secretary such information as the Secretary considers appropriate, and (3) the Secretary determines that the IHE should not be subject to the ban.
